An eco-friendly catalytic route for one-pot synthesis of 2-amino-6-(2-oxo-2Hchromen-3-yl)-4-arylnicotinonitrile derivatives by silica-supported perchloric acid (HClO4–SiO2) under solvent-free conditions

Abstract
A facile and environmentally benign synthesis of some 2-amino-6-(2-oxo-2H-chromen-3-yl)-4-arylnicotinonitrile derivatives from the reaction of 3-acetylcoumarin, aromatic aldehydes, and malononitrile under solvent-free condition in the presence of silica-supported perchloric acid (HClO4–SiO2) is described. The ability to reuse the catalyst, the high yields, and ease of purification are the important features of this process.
